SYLVAN LAKE, MI - April 22, 2005- Wave Dispersion Technologies, Inc. (WDT) is pleased to report it participated at the April 22, 2005 Thumb Education & Community Day XIV in Marlette, MI, organized by the Michigan Thumb Works! Jonathan B. Smith, Managing Director, presented the WhisprWave®, floating water barrier technology and the company's commitment to entrepreneurial excellence, unique business development methodologies, and marketing initiatives to an audience of educators, economic development professionals and members of the business community. The Global Leader in Maritime Homeland Port Security Barrier & Buoy Protection Systems Wave Dispersion Technologies, Inc. (WDT) has developed the patented WhisprWave® floating articulated breakwater technology/marine security barrier to afford erosion control protection to shoreline beaches, coastal marinas, anchorages, and other areas subject to destructive erosion wave / wake forces and provide force protection for military and commercial interests. The WhisprWave® is currently installed, being demonstrated or being reviewed by many agencies and governments including US Army Corp of Engineers "USACE," US Navy "USN," US Coast Guard "USCG," US Army "USA," US Bureau of Reclamation "USBR" Louisiana DNR, for applications that range from Homeland Security / Force Protection to Beach Erosion Protection to Marina Wave & Wake Protection.
